Galentines day is celebrated on 13th February every year, the day before Valentines. It’s a celebration dedicated to loving your friends. The usual plans include cute ‘girly’ dinners, cocktails or maybe even a day trip or activity like pottery painting, anything that suits your group of girlfriends. 

If you are not in a relationship, you have a fun day to look forward to, while everyone does ‘couply things’ (haha) and if you are in one, then honesty, even better, a night out with the girls and the next day you get princess treatment and roses. 

This day doesn’t exactly go back centuries like Valentines, it dates back to 2010… first celebrated in NBC’s American sitcom ‘Parks and Recreation’ and viewers loved it and  the tradition stuck. It is rare that fictional holidays stick however, ‘galentines’ was truly relatable and was something we all felt we needed. Since then, it has become a huge marketing and commercial opportunity, and is slowly becoming a big day for businesses.
